Window: Horror Game – A Night‑mare You Can’t Ignore

Every flicker of light hides a threat. In Window: Horror Game, the player faces a single, ominous pane. Click the right window, move forward, survive. Miss a cue, and a creepy figure bursts out, delivering a classic jump scare that will make your heart pound. This isn’t a casual clicker; it’s a pulse‑racing horror experience that feels fresh even on Halloween night. The 3D visuals pull you into a claustrophobic hallway, where each decision feels weighty. GamaVerse delivers a tight, point and click puzzle wrapped in dread, promising a difficult but rewarding climb to the end.

Mechanics

The control scheme is stripped down to pure instinct. One mouse button, one choice: left‑click to open a window and step through. No menus. No tutorials. Just raw, tense interaction. The game’s difficulty ramps up as you progress, demanding sharper eyes and faster reflexes.

Strategy

Winning isn’t about brute force; it’s about observation. Scan each pane for subtle clues—a shadow, a tremor, a faint sound. The game rewards players who pause, listen, and remember patterns. Early levels teach you that the safest windows are often the darkest. As the story unfolds, the environment becomes more chaotic, and the jump scares grow louder. Keep your breathing steady; a panicked mouse click will land you on a nightmare that could have been avoided.

Master the rhythm. The game’s pacing changes, so adapt quickly. When a window flashes red, it’s a warning—ignore it at your peril. Conversely, a faint glow signals a hidden path that bypasses the most difficult sections. Use these visual cues to map out a safer route through the maze. Remember, each successful pass unlocks a new corridor, but also raises the stakes. The difficulty curve is steep, but the payoff is a satisfying sense of triumph that only true horror fans appreciate.
